Cement Foundation Installation in Fort Worth, TX
Cement foundation installation involves pouring and setting a concrete base that provides stability and support for structures such as homes, garages, and additions. This service typically covers projects like new construction foundations, basement floors, retaining walls, and slab-on-grade setups. Property owners often want to understand the different types of foundations suitable for their land, the preparation required before pouring, and the durability of concrete in the local climate. Clear information about the process, materials used, and potential maintenance can help homeowners make informed decisions about their projects.
Before requesting cement foundation installation, property owners should consider factors such as soil conditions, drainage, and the size and scope of the project. Understanding whether a full basement, crawl space, or slab foundation best fits the property’s needs is important. Additionally, knowing about any necessary permits, the timeline for completion, and how the foundation will integrate with existing structures can ensure a smooth process. Proper planning and clarity about these elements contribute to a successful foundation that supports the long-term stability of the property.

Cement Foundation Installation Questions
What types of foundations are suitable for cement installation? Cement foundations are ideal for residential basements, driveways, and retaining walls due to their durability and stability.
How does soil condition affect cement foundation installation? Soil stability is crucial; poorly compacted or expansive soils may require additional preparation or reinforcement for a secure foundation.
What preparations are needed before starting cement foundation work? The site should be cleared, leveled, and properly marked to ensure accurate placement and stability of the foundation.
What are common signs indicating a need for foundation repair or replacement? C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, and doors or windows that don’t close properly can suggest foundation issues requiring attention.
